    I think you should get copies of all three of your credit reports to see whats there.
    Your troubles with barclays will hopefully have dropped off now.

    Are you on the electoral roll?
    Having lots of addresses isn't good news because they value stability but the actual addresses aren't relevant to your credit score.

    Do they show any asssociated people who might be adversely affecting your score?.

    Basically there is a difference between a credit report with bad things (defaults, poor payment history) which will often only be improved once they have dropped off your file (6years for defaults)
    and simply a report without much on... if this is the case then simply using and paying a CC or two off on time regularly will improve your crdit score quite rapidly.
